Lincoln historian, Kevin Wood of Oak Park, IL, portrays President Abraham Lincoln, one of our nation’s most beloved and esteemed historical figures! Mr. Lincoln will talk about his enjoyment of literature, including Shakespeare and poetry, and the dramatic arts, and how these influenced him throughout his life. He will also share some of his own attempts at writing poetry, some humorous and others serious. This is a ZOOM program.
